Seoul blacklists North Korean spy chief, 7 others over hacking and arms trade

Designations mark South Korea’s 12th round of unilateral sanctions this year and come in response to latest ICBM launch

South Korea sanctioned North Korea’s chief spy and seven other officials for arms trade and illegal cyber activities on Wednesday, measures taken in response to the DPRK’s launch of an intercontinental ballistic missile (ICBM) last week.

The ROK foreign ministry said in a statement on Wednesday that the sanctioned individuals “engaged in illicit cyber activities and technology theft, as well as sanctioned trade, including weapons” to bankroll the North Korean regime and its nuclear and missile programs.
